Cheapest Available St. Charles Apartments for Rent

 

The cheapest available apartment rental in St. Charles, MD is a 1 Bed unit found at Victoria Park Jaycees Senior Apartments in the Saint Charles Town Center neighborhood priced from $1,160. Village Lake Apartments in the Saint Charles Town Center neighborhood has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 1 Bed apartment currently listed from $1,476. Best Value Apartments for Rent in St. Charles, MD

As of October 28, 2025 the best value apartment in the St. Charles area is the $1.70 price per square foot Arcadia Townhome (With Garage) Model at EVOLV at Stonehaven in the in the Wooded Glen neighborhood starting from $3,474. The second greatest value St. Charles apartment is the TOWNHOME Model at Collection at Scotland Heights starting at $2,899 with a $1.55 price per square foot in the Saint Charles Town Center neighborhood.
